短信API使用指南及场景应用

广告也精彩

一、引言

随着移动互联网的飞速发展,短信已成为人们日常生活中不可或缺的通信工具。为了满足企业、开发者对短信服务的需求,短信API应运而生。短信API(Application Programming Interface,应用程序接口)是一种通过网络向短信服务提供商发送指令,实现短信发送、接收、查询等功能的接口。本文将详细介绍短信API的使用指南及场景应用。

二、短信API概述

短信API是一种网络接口,它通过特定的协议(如HTTP/HTTPS、SMPP等)与短信服务提供商进行通信。通过调用短信API,开发者可以轻松实现短信的发送、接收、查询等功能。短信API具有以下特点:

1. 高效性:通过API接口,可以实现快速、大量的短信发送和接收。

2. 灵活性:支持多种协议和编程语言,方便开发者根据需求进行定制开发。

3. 安全性:采用加密技术和身份验证机制,保障数据传输的安全性。

三、短信API使用指南

1. 注册账号与开通服务

开发者需要在短信服务提供商的官方网站上注册账号,并开通短信API服务。注册时需提供相关信息,如公司名称、联系人、联系电话等。开通服务后,将获得一个唯一的API密钥,用于身份验证。

2. 接口接入与调用

接入短信API前,需仔细阅读相关文档,了解接口参数、调用方式、返回值等信息。一般而言,开发者需要将API密钥等必要参数传递给短信服务提供商的服务器,然后根据返回的指令进行相应的操作。在调用接口时,需注意以下几点:

(1)确保网络连接稳定,避免因网络问题导致接口调用失败。

(2)按照接口文档的要求传递参数,确保参数的准确性和完整性。

(3)及时处理接口返回的结果,对异常情况进行处理和记录。

3. 短信内容与格式

短信内容应遵循相关法律法规和行业规定,不得包含违法、违规信息。同时,需注意短信格式的正确性,如发送方号码、接收方号码、短信内容等。在编写短信内容时,应尽量简洁明了,避免过于冗长或复杂的语句。

4. 身份验证与权限控制

为了保障数据安全,短信API通常采用身份验证和权限控制机制。开发者需使用注册时获得的API密钥进行身份验证,并根据权限控制机制对接口进行访问和操作。此外,还应定期更换API密钥,确保账户安全。

四、场景应用

短信API在各个领域都有广泛的应用,下面列举几个典型场景:

1. 验证码发送:在用户注册、登录、找回密码等场景中,通过短信API发送验证码,提高用户体验和安全性。

2. 通知提醒:企业可以通过短信API向用户发送订单状态、物流信息、活动通知等,提高用户满意度和忠诚度。

3. 营销推广:通过短信API向目标用户发送优惠活动、新品推广等信息,提高营销效果和转化率。

4. 会员管理:企业可以通过短信API对会员进行管理,如发送会员专属优惠、积分提醒、生日祝福等。

5. 紧急通知:在紧急情况下,如天气预警、交通管制等,通过短信API向用户发送紧急通知,保障用户安全。

五、总结

本文详细介绍了短信API的使用指南及场景应用。通过了解注册账号与开通服务、接口接入与调用、短信内容与格式等方面的知识,开发者可以轻松掌握短信API的使用方法。同时,通过分析典型场景应用,可以看出短信API在各个领域的广泛应用和重要作用。因此,对于企业、开发者而言,掌握短信API的使用技巧和了解其应用场景具有重要意义。在未来的发展中,随着技术的不断进步和应用场景的不断拓展,短信API将发挥更加重要的作用。

© 版权声明
广告也精彩

相关文章